name: qiskit-circuit-builder description: 用于量子电路构建、转译和在IBM Quantum硬件上执行的IBM Qiskit集成技能 allowed-tools:
- Bash
- Read
- Write
- Edit
- Glob
- Grep metadata: specialization: quantum-computing domain: science category: quantum-framework phase: 6
Qiskit 量子电路构建器
目的
提供使用IBM Qiskit框架进行量子电路构建、转译和执行的专家指导,实现无缝开发和部署到IBM Quantum硬件。
能力
- 使用Qiskit原语构建量子电路
- 将电路转译为原生门集
- 硬件后端选择与配置
- 向IBM Quantum提交作业并检索结果
- 电路可视化与绘图
- 使用Aer进行噪声模型模拟
- 脉冲级控制编程
- 动态电路构建
使用指南
- 电路构建:使用QuantumCircuit类,包含量子门、测量和经典控制
- 电路转译:使用transpile()函数,通过优化级别为目标后端优化电路
- 后端选择:查询可用后端,并根据队列时间和校准状态进行选择
- 执行:提交具有适当测量次数的作业并检索结果
- 可视化:生成电路图、直方图和状态可视化
工具/库
- Qiskit
- Qiskit Aer
- Qiskit Terra
- Qiskit IBMQ Provider
- Qiskit Visualization